“This is… troubling,” a disgruntled, matriarchal, feminine voice murmured.

“This is a preliminary, of course,” the investigator shrugged. “It’ll take more time to get something inside the house and confirm.”

The woman set down the photos, pictures of compromising sexual acts spilled across the bench. In the dark of night, the shadows covered her like a flowing cloak. She was confident that nobody would recognize her in passing. And those who would, wouldn’t see through the glamor she put over herself.

“I’ve no need to see such filth,” the woman denied the unspoken question the investigator had asked when he was first approached. But this time, he held his tongue. “Just the knowledge he has taken two females into his home is enough.” She added acerbically.

“That’s the thing that confuses me most about this,” the investigator frowned. “I was always under the impression that Gadriel lived there. Not this… weeb.”

“Gadriel is not your concern and you would do well to concentrate on the target,” she waved off his concerns, her aura flaring slightly in warning. He kept his mouth shut. He wasn’t stupid enough to pursue that line of questioning, but there was something he felt needed to be said.

“It’s just…” he licked his lips nervously. “If he’s still there. His lawyer team is—”

“I’ll handle the lawyers,” she waved off his concerns once more. “All I need you to do is track whoever goes in and out of that house. I want everything you can find, without…” she grimaced. “Without subjecting me to their vile practices.”

The investigator thought about that OTHER drive in his pocket, and decided that it was likely best to destroy it. This job was sounding stranger the longer he worked it. Normally, he liked to meet his clients’ face to face. But while he couldn’t be sure, instincts he’d honed over a lifetime as an investigator told him, this woman hiding in shadows was not the same woman who employed his services. No, this woman was more like the middle man, sent to make sure he kept on task. Whoever had hired him liked their anonymity. She didn’t give him anything: no name, no contact details, not even a drop point.

He’d just gotten a call from a female voice asking for his services. The next day he’d woken up to a note in his mailbox telling him to go to a specific place, at a specific time with a deposit already in his account as incentive. The fact his security surveillance never noticed anyone going into his mailbox, told him two things. The letters were being delivered magically, and whoever he was dealing with was powerful. Maybe even one of the Powers themselves. He may hate spying on a friend of the Angel, Gadriel. But, he was pragmatic enough to understand the precarious position he found himself in. Dealing with the gods was a very dangerous, but profitable endeavor. However, he’d been in this industry a long time and understood when to bend and when to stand for a cause.
